Market Dynamics and Industry Classification of Japan Injurious Insect Control
The Japan injurious insect control sector is classified within the broader pest management and environmental services industry, characterized by a mature yet innovation-driven landscape. The market is segmented into chemical, biological, physical, and integrated pest management (IPM) solutions, with a clear shift towards sustainable practices. Japan’s stringent environmental regulations and high consumer awareness influence the adoption of eco-friendly products, fostering a transition from traditional chemical solutions to biological and biotechnological innovations.
The industry’s maturity is evident in the widespread adoption of integrated pest management strategies, combining chemical, biological, and physical methods to optimize efficacy while minimizing environmental impact. The market scope remains predominantly domestic, with limited exports, although Japanese firms are increasingly investing in international markets through strategic alliances. The sector’s growth is propelled by urbanization, climate change, and rising health concerns, positioning it as a critical component of Japan’s public health and agricultural sustainability initiatives.

Emerging Trends and Technological Innovations in Japan Insect Control
The sector is witnessing a paradigm shift driven by technological innovation, including the adoption of IoT-enabled pest monitoring systems, AI-driven pest identification, and drone-based application methods. These advancements enhance precision, reduce chemical usage, and improve overall efficacy. Biological control methods, such as pheromone traps and biopesticides derived from natural organisms, are gaining prominence due to environmental and health safety concerns.
Furthermore, the integration of digital platforms for pest surveillance and data analytics enables proactive pest management, reducing outbreaks and optimizing resource allocation. The rise of eco-labeling and consumer demand for organic products fuels innovation in sustainable pest control solutions. Japan’s focus on smart agriculture and environmental conservation aligns with these technological trends, creating fertile ground for startups and established firms to develop cutting-edge products that meet stringent regulatory and consumer standards.
Regulatory and Policy Framework Shaping Japan Insect Pest Management
Japan’s regulatory landscape is highly structured, emphasizing environmental safety, human health, and sustainable practices. The Ministry of Agriculture, Forestry and Fisheries (MAFF) and the Ministry of Environment oversee pesticide approval, registration, and usage guidelines. Recent policies incentivize the adoption of biological and integrated pest management solutions, aligning with Japan’s national sustainability goals.
Stringent registration processes, safety standards, and environmental impact assessments influence product development and market entry strategies. The government’s support for organic farming, green urban initiatives, and pest control innovation provides a conducive environment for market growth. Additionally, Japan’s participation in international agreements and trade policies influences the import-export dynamics of pest control products, fostering a competitive yet regulated industry landscape.
